
4.7-magnitude earthquake strikes Naples
A 4.7-magnitude earthquake struck Naples and surrounding areas, injuring at least 21 people, according to Corriere del Mezzogiorno.
“At present, 21 people have been injured, two of whom are in serious condition,” the publication says.
According to Italy’s National Institute of Geophysics and Volcanology, the earthquake was felt across Naples and nearby communities, particularly in the Campi Flegrei volcanic area, where the epicenter was located about 6 kilometers from Naples.
The earthquake struck at 7:46 p.m. local time.
